Ticket: SketchLoom undo/redo service auth failing

Hey sec review folks — the history service behind SketchLoom's diagram editor (the thing that stores undo/redo snapshots) started rejecting calls Tuesday. Root cause: the service credential expired and nobody got the renewal ping. Undo works locally but redo across sessions is dead. Marta rotated the credential this morning and confirmed the history stack replays cleanly. Flagging here for audit trail purposes. The replacement key for the snapshot service is below.

API key for kageg-yawip: vxb15-hPYGepB2Ktrw1iB

Hi all, quick notes before the weekly sync. During Thursday's disaster-recovery drill on Pipeflare, we confirmed webhook delivery retries with exponential backoff up to six attempts, then dead-letters into the Marrowbin queue. One gotcha: the failover region replayed acknowledged events, so consumers need idempotency keys — Dorit is writing that up. Otherwise the drill went smoothly and RTO came in under target. If you need to restore the drill vault to poke at the replay logs, the recovery passphrase is below.

recovery phrase for fajeg-kawep: druix-gorius-briax-ulaeth-fraox-lammir-pelox-jormir-pelwyn-julir

The Lagwatch endpoint exposes the current read-replica lag alarm state for the Corvane data tier. Plugin authors should poll no more than once every thirty seconds; more frequent calls return a throttling response. The payload includes the lag threshold in milliseconds, the current measured lag, and the alarm status enum. Note that values may be stale by up to one polling interval. All requests to Lagwatch must authenticate using the key shown below.

app token of yaduf-yahip = kto7_OZmvsUH

Meeting notes — Recall coordination, Bay 4

Quality confirmed the full pallet of Voltrex Mini chargers falls under the recall notice and must not re-enter sellable stock. Shrink-wrap the pallet, apply red quarantine tape on all four sides, and log the count against the recall sheet before end of shift. Torv will collect it tomorrow morning. The exact hand-over instruction for the courier is noted below.

dispatch memo: the sorius tamius courier leaves the praeth ledger at gate 4873 under passcode 928014